Well, I still have a week to create! Over at Stamp Nation they are having a special class on watercolor, not much new to us but fun to follow along! The instructor is using Spectrum Noir Aqua Markers, which look really nice. I'm playing along using my Zig Clear Color brush markers. So these are my first cards following her directions. The pear and pineapple cards were doing a wash background. Then the leaf is direct to paper and blending with two colors.
